How to add new service in deployed hosts

Hi All,

I deployed several service on the ambari for example HDFS, but I forgot to deploy HBase.
And I want to add the HBase now, but I didn't find how to add HBase on the deployed hosts.

Re: How to add new service in deployed hosts

Posted by Siddharth Wagle <sw...@hortonworks.com>.
Hi Xinsheng,

Adding a service using the Ambari Web UI is currently under development and
should be a part of the next release. You can use the API to add a service,
the only challenge is to figure out the right configurations. You can look
for default configurations in the stack definition
(/var/lib/ambari-server/resources/stacks/HDP/services/HBASE/configurations).


Here is link on how to add a service,

https://cwiki.apache.org/confluence/display/AMBARI/Adding+a+New+Service+to+an+Existing+Cluster
